False fire alarm at Marcus Gardens apartments, Atlanta GA
Heads up:
This is auto-generated from real-time dispatch calls. Information may be inaccurate. Listen to the original audio and verify critical information using official agency releases.
According to the dispatch call, a fire alarm was triggered at Marcus Gardens Apartments near Buford Highway. Firefighters responded and determined it was a false alarm caused by a child pulling the alarm station repeatedly at night.
